什么是CLash?
CLash是一个强大的网络代理工具,广泛用于科学上网和网络管理。其主要功能包括智能切换代理、规则封锁和流量管理。为了充分发挥CLash的功能,端口设置尤为重要。
为什么需要端口设置?
端口设置可以直接影响到数据传输的稳定性和速度。合理的端口配置不仅能提升上网体验,还能避免一些常见的网络问题。因此,本文将详细说明如何在CLash中进行端口设置。
CLash端口的基本概念
- 本地端口:CLash通过本地端口接收互联网请求。
- 远程端口:指的是目标服务器的请求端口,通常为80或443。
- SOCKS端口:用于支持SOCKS代理模式的端口,通常为1080。
CLash端口设置步骤
1. 查找配置文件位置
首先,你需要找到CLash的配置文件,通常为config.yaml。默认路径可能位于以下位置之一:
- Windows:C:\Users\你的用户名.config\clash\
- MacOS:~/Library/Application Support/Clash/
- Linux:~/.config/clash/
2. 打开配置文件
使用文本编辑器(如Notepad++或VSCode)打开config.yaml。
3. 编辑端口设置
在配置文件中找到以下设置。
- HTTP端口:
port: 7890
- SOCKS5端口:
socks-port: 1080
- 混淆端口:
redir-port: 7893
你可以根据需要修改以上数字。
4. 保存文件
在完成更改后,记得保存config.yaml并重启CLash以应用新设置。
常见问题解答(FAQ)
如何检查CLash是否正常工作?
你可以通过以下步骤检查CLash的工作状态:
- 访问一个需要科学上网的网站。
- 确认本地代理设置正确。
- 使用命令
curl -x http://127.0.0.1:7890 www.example.com
检查网络路由情况。
端口设置不生效怎么办?
若遇到端口设置不生效的问题,可以采取以下措施:
- 确保自己正在使用的是最新版本的CLash。
- 检查其他程序是否占用了相同的端口,如VPN软件。
- 查阅日志文件,寻找错误信息。
CLash支持哪些接口?
CLash 지원的接口包括HTTP、SOCKS、Minify、Redir等多种协议,可以满足不同用户需求。
如何进行规则配置?
用户可在config.yaml中设置_LOCATION_规则,其他灵活的设置请参考CLash的官方文档。
总结
本文章详细介绍了CLash的端口设置及其相关概念和常见问题。合理的端口配置,能帮助用户更高效地使用CLash,并提高科学上网的体验。在使用过程中,如遇到任何問題,歡迎查看CLash官方文檔或尋求社群的幫助。
正文完